While Yankees fans, in general, liked the addition of Luis García Jr. on Sunday — after all, who can say no to the third-highest slugging percentage in baseball — they were eager for more. To different levels, catcher, third base, a right-handed outfield bat, and the middle of the bullpen represented possibilities for real upgrades to the roster, and predictably, the fanbase had its eyes on the biggest fish in the sea.
Unfortunately, as the day ticked on, these fish went elsewhere — Luis Arraez to Philadelphia, Adley Rutschman to Boston, Clay Holmes to Chicago — while the only acquisition made in New York was me getting some books out of the library, until finally, at long last, the front office finalized a deal. They acquired outfielder Heliot Ramos from the San Francisco Giants in exchange for a pair of prospects.

Not everyone was simply reacting to the Ramos move itself, though. Quite a few members of the community began to discuss the long-term implications, wondering what this means for Giancarlo Stanton’s long-term role on the team.
Side note: it’s going to be a lockout, not a strike. Let’s all remember that the work stoppage will be formallty instigated by the owners, not the players, as the CBA is expiring; they’re the ones to blame.
Still others — myself included — have begun to ask the question, “Where’s George Lombard Jr.?”
(The answer, I think, will be August 16th, at which point he will not exhaust rookie eligibility for a potential PPI draft pick ).
